Septet recently collaborated with McDonald’s which will now offer an exclusive BTS meal to customers around the world. This got the army very excited. For beginners, the BTS meal includes a 9-10 piece Chicken McNuggets, a medium world famous fries, a medium drink and two dipping sauces. It also introduces 2 new McDonald’s Dipping Sauces (Cajun and Sweet Chili Sauce) in the United States.

BTS has released their second English single, Butter, after Dynamite. The song’s music video broke its own record for biggest music video premiere on YouTube, racking up a peak concurrent of 3.9 million upon its release on Friday.
